Abstract
Acute arterial obstruction of the limbs represents one of the most frequent events in Emergency Surgery. In 95% of the cases, the cause has to be searched in embolus parting from the heart in patients with rheumatic or fibrillary disease. Currently the two therapeutic methods used for peripheral arterial obstruction are thrombolytic therapy and surgical dysobstruction using Fogarty's catheter. The Authors compare the two methods on the basis of their experience in 129 cases underlying how the thrombolytic therapy (Urokinase, Streptokinase) should be instituted in the early hours from presentation of symptoms, otherwise, the possibility of revascularization will heavily drop. Better results are obtained by positioning a catheter under radiologic guide for intra-arterial infusion. The Authors also believe that up-to-date the surgical approach with Fogarty's catheter represents one of the best procedures, either for its feasibility of for the costs of the thrombolytic therapy. Furthermore, the thrombolysis may be not complete, and account for possible haemorrhagic complications.

Abstract
Milan hypertensive rats (MHS) develop hypertension because of a primary renal alteration. Both apical and basolateral sodium transport are faster in membrane vesicles derived from renal tubules of MHS than in those of Milan normotensive control rats (MNS). These findings suggest that the increased renal sodium retention and concomitant development of hypertension in MHS may be linked to an altered transepithelial sodium transport. Since this transport is mainly under the control of the Na-K pump, we investigated whether an alteration of the enzymatic activity and/or protein expression of the renal Na,K-ATPase is detectable in prehypertensive MHS. We measured the Na,K-ATPase activity, Rb+ occlusion, turnover number, alpha 1- and beta 1-subunit protein abundance, and alpha 1 and beta 1 mRNA levels in microsomes from renal outer medulla of young (prehypertensive) and adult (hypertensive) MHS and in age-matched MNS. In both young and adult MHS, the Na,K-ATPase activity was significantly higher because of an enhanced number of active pump sites, as determined by Rb+ occlusion maximal binding. The higher number of pump sites was associated with a significant pretranslational increase of alpha 1 and beta 1 mRNA levels that preceded the development of hypertension in MHS. Since a molecular alteration of the cytoskeletal protein adducin is genetically associated with hypertension in MHS and is able to affect the actin-cytoskeleton and Na-K pump activity in transfected renal cells, we propose that the in vivo upregulation of Na-K pump in MHS is primary and linked to a genetic alteration of adducin.

Abstract
PURPOSE The Carotid Atherosclerosis Italian Ultrasound Study (CAIUS) was performed to test the effects of lipid lowering on the progression of carotid intima-media thickness (IMT) in 305 asymptomatic patients from a Mediterranean country. PATIENTS AND METHODS Eligibility included hypercholesterolemia (baseline means: low-density lipoprotein [LDL] = 4.68 mmol/L, high-density lipoprotein [HDL] = 1.37 mmol/L), and at least one 1.3 < IMT < 3.5 mm in the carotid arteries. Patients (mean age 55 years, 53% male) were assigned to pravastatin (40 mg/day, n = 151) or placebo (n not equal to 154). Ultrasound imaging was used to quantify IMT at baseline, and semiannually thereafter for up to 3 years. The mean of the 12 maximum IMTs (MMaxIMT), was calculated for each patient visit, and used to determine each patient's longitudinal progression slope. The intention-to-treat group difference in the MMaxIMT progression was chosen a priori as the primary end point. RESULTS Five serious cardiovascular events (1 fatal myocardial infarction), and 7 drop-outs for cancer were registered. In the pravastatin group, LDL decreased -0.22 after 3 months versus -0.01 in the placebo group, and remained substantially unchanged afterward (-0.23 versus +0.01 at 36 months, respectively). Progression of the MMaxIMT was 0.009 +/- 0.0027 versus -0.0043 +/- 0.0028 mm/year (mean +/- SE, P < 0.0007) in the placebo and pravastatin groups, respectively. IMT progression slopes diverged after 6 months of treatment. CONCLUSIONS Pravastatin stops the progression of carotid IMT in asymptomatic, moderately hypercholesterolemic men and women. This finding extends the beneficial effects of cholesterol lowering to the primary prevention of atherosclerosis in a population with relatively low cardiovascular event rates, and suggests that this benefit is mediated by specific morphological effects on early stages of plaque development.

Abstract
PURPOSE To evaluate screening with three-dimensional (3D) phase-contrast magnetic resonance (MR) angiography with a phased-array multicoil to detect renal artery stenosis. MATERIALS AND METHODS Fifty consecutive patients suspected of having renovascular disease were prospectively examined with 3D phase-contrast MR imaging with a phased-array multicoil. Findings were correlated with those at intra-arterial digital subtraction angiography (DSA) as the standard of reference for grade of stenosis. RESULTS MR angiography depicted 101 of 103 renal arteries depicted at intraarterial DSA; the two missed arteries were an accessory artery outside the imaging volume and an artery with a stent. At intraarterial DSA, a stenosis was found in 31 of 101 arteries. On the basis of findings at 3D phase-contrast MR angiography, the presence of any degree of stenosis was correctly depicted in 29 of 31 cases and the absence of stenosis was correctly depicted in 66 of 70 cases (accuracy, 94%; sensitivity, 94%; negative predictive value, 97%). Overall accuracy was 97% for correct depiction of severe renal artery stenosis (> 50%). CONCLUSION 3D phase-contrast MR angiography with a phased-array multicoil was an accurate noninvasive screening technique in patients with suspected renal artery stenosis.

Abstract
The ingestion or introduction of foreign bodies is a common situation in emergency surgery. The patients who usually ingest foreign bodies for different reasons are children, psychotics, alcoholics, prisoners and old people. The authors analyzed 65 cases observed in the I Institute of Surgery of the University of Rome "La Sapienza": 45 males and 20 females. Both the anal introduction and ingestion may be accidental or voluntary. The incidence of complications is estimated about 5 to 7%. The authors underline the opportunity of a conservative removal through endoscopic procedures especially for intraesophageal corps. This procedure is recommended to reduce morbidity and mortality rates, as well as hospitalization and social costs.

Abstract
BACKGROUND Contrasting data have so far been reported on the utility and efficacy of screening patients with cirrhosis for early detection of hepatocellular carcinoma (HCC). The goal of this study was to evaluate the efficacy of a regular ultrasonographic and laboratory follow-up for the early detection of small HCC, and to identify parameters correlated with a higher risk of developing HCC. METHODS One hundred and sixty-four consecutive patients with liver cirrhosis living in Emilia Romagna, Italy, were enrolled in the period 1989-1991. All patients underwent clinical, biochemical, and ultrasonographic evaluations at entry and at 3- and 6-month intervals during follow-up. RESULTS By April 1995, 34 patients had developed HCC. In 76% of the patients, ultrasonography identified HCC when it was still single and small (< 4 cm). At discriminant, logistic regression and univariate analyses, sex and the entry concentration of alkaline phosphatase, alpha-fetoprotein, gamma-glutamyl transpeptidase, and albumin were associated with a higher risk of developing HCC, whereas at multivariate analysis (Cox's model), only sex and the entry concentration of alkaline phosphatase, albumin, and alpha-fetoprotein were independently and significantly related to the appearance of HCC. CONCLUSIONS A regular ultrasonographic follow-up, timed at 3- to 6-month intervals according to the risk of HCC development in patients with cirrhosis, allows the detection of liver carcinoma at an early stage in a high proportion of patients, possibly improving the prognosis of the disease.

Abstract
The frequency of gross cystic breast disease in premenopausal women and its possible association with increased breast cancer risk emphasises the importance of investigations relating to breast cyst fluid composition. In order to contribute to a better analysis of this medium, we have measured the presence of prostate-specific antigen immuno-reactivity in sixty-four human breast cyst fluids. Data analyses show that 35% of samples presented a level of this antigen < 0.05 micrograms/L, whereas 42 out of 64 cysts show a significant increase in the mean value of metabolically active apocrine cysts when compared to flattened cysts (p < 0.01). We report the first evidence that breast epithelium of gross cysts produces, secretes, and accumulates large amounts of prostate-specific antigen, a glycoprotein produced by prostatic tissue but recently detected in breast tumours, normal tissues, and during pregnancy. The production and intracystic accumulation of this serine protease in biosynthetically active apocrine type cyst can play a feasible role in the natural history gross cystic breast disease as well as in the mechanism of cyst formation, enlargement, and transformation.

Abstract
Human essential hypertension is a polygenic disease whose phenotypic expression is modulated by the environment. Though the kidney could play a major role in the initiation and maintainment of hypertension, many questions remain open. Rat models of primary hypertension provided the substantial information with experiments on kidney cross-transplantation, showing that at least a portion of hypertension could be transplanted with the kidney in all strains where such an experiment has been carried out. Data consistent with those of rats have also been obtained in humans. Many abnormalities in kidney function and cell membrane ion transport have been described in hypertensive rats and humans, but the logical sequence of events from a genetic-molecular abnormality to a cellular abnormality which causes hypertension via a modification of kidney function is difficult to prove. We established this sequence in Milan hypertensive rats using a variety of experimental techniques such as the study of isolated kidney and renal cell function, cell membrane ion transport, cross-immunisation with membrane proteins, molecular biology, genetic crosses and manipulation. Such study led to the identification of a polymorphism in the cytoskeletal protein adducin. Recently, alpha-adducin variants have been associated to both primary hypertension and salt sensitive hypertension. Finally, recent findings strongly support the hypothesis that adducin variants may affect kidney function by modulating the overall capacity of the tubular epithelial cells to transport ions through both a modification in the assembly of actin cytoskeleton, and a modulation of sodium pump activity.

Abstract
There is increasing interest for the use of surrogate end points in the evaluation of treatments in patients with liver disease, but adequate validation is seldom available. This study aimed to describe the different course of galactose elimination capacity in patients with alcoholic cirrhosis who continued to drink or abstained from alcohol consumption during follow-up, and to validate changes in galactose elimination as a surrogate end point for death from liver-related causes. Forty-five patients with alcoholic cirrhosis (22 who continued drinking throughout the study period, and 23 who stopped drinking and were abstinent throughout the study period) were retrospectively selected among patients who had galactose elimination capacity measured at 6-month intervals. During follow-up 10 drinkers and 3 abstainers died of liver-related causes (P = .025). Abstainers showed a transient improvement in galactose elimination capacity, followed by a decrease. Continuous drinkers showed a reduction from the beginning. According to Cox's regression analyses, persistent alcohol abuse and galactose elimination capacity were separately related to the risk of death, but, when a time-dependent model was fitted containing galactose elimination capacity and persistent alcohol abuse, only the former remained significant. This implies that variations in the risk of death occurring as a consequence of abstinence from alcohol consumption may be predicted from changes in galactose elimination capacity, and that the mechanisms through which abstinence influences survival are strictly linked to the mechanisms responsible for the changes in the test. Because of the strict association of decrease in galactose elimination capacity and short survival, as proved in several series, this observation represents adherence to the criteria requested for adequacy of a surrogate end point. In conclusion, in alcoholic cirrhosis the decrease in galactose elimination capacity is an adequate surrogate end point for death from liver-related causes, which is worth testing in other conditions and in response to other treatments.

Abstract
Evaluation of estrogen (ER) and progesterone (PR) receptor content is now an important procedure in the management of breast cancer patients. Production of monoclonal antibodies to ER and PR has permitted development of an enzyme immunoassay (EIA) and immunocytochemical assay (ICA). This study compared the results of ICA and EIA to evaluate ER and PR in 197 breast cancers using the same monoclonal antibodies. The ICA results were obtained by automated computer-assisted image analysis using CAS 200. The cut-off values adopted were 15 fmol/mg protein for EIA and 10% of the positive neoplastic area of the nuclei for ICA. For statistical analysis, Spearman's correlation coefficient and chi 2 were used. There was good correlation between ICA and EIA for both ER (r = 0.714; p < 0.0001) and PR (r = 0.815; P < 0.0001). Of 197 tumors, 136 (69.04%) were ER-ICA+, and 138 (70.05%) were ER-EIA+; 111 (56.35%) were PR-ICA+, and 115 (58.38%) were PR-EIA+. Results were concordant, positive or negative with both methods, in 175 cases for ER and in 173 cases for PR. ER and PR results were only discordant in 22 and 24 cases, respectively. Concordance of results obtained by the two methods was 88.83% (P < 0.0001) for ER and 87.81% (P < 0.0001) for PR. Correlation of results obtained by EIA and ICA to determine ER and PR was good. The data obtained suggest that ICA with automated image analysis is an effective means for evaluating ER and PR content in human breast cancer, especially when, as happens ever more frequently nowadays, the tumor is too small to perform EIA or when retrospective studies are performed.

Abstract
In several genetic hypertensive rat strains, transplantation studies have established that the kidney carries at least a portion of the genetic message for hypertension. In man it has, of course, been more difficult to obtain clearcut results. This historical prospective observational study, double-blinded for knowledge of donors' and recipients' family history for hypertension, concerns 85 transplanted patients, not treated with cyclosporine and with stable renal function, followed up for an average of 8 yr. Both the donors' and the recipients' families were carefully characterized for presence or absence of hypertension. After transplantation, in recipients without hypertension in their own families, a kidney coming from a "hypertensive" family determines less withdrawal and more introduction of antihypertensive therapy (AHT) than a kidney from a "normotensive" family (odds ratio for AHT introduction 5.0, confidence interval, 1.4 to 17.8; P = 0.017). In recipients with familial hypertension, the origin of the kidney does not influence the prevalence of hypertension after transplantation. More detailed analyses show that, in recipients without familial hypertension, the transplantation of a "hypertensive" kidney determines a tenfold larger increase in the requirement of antihypertensive therapy than the transplantation of a "normotensive" kidney, to obtain a similar blood pressure control (P = 0.003). This results is confirmed by the analysis of time-profile trends for antihypertensive therapy, adjusted for missing data, in the most clinically stable period (2nd to 10th yr after transplantation). The transmission of familial hypertension with the kidney is thus seen only in recipients coming from "normotensive" families, because a familial tendency for hypertension blunts the effect of receiving a "hypertensive" kidney.

Abstract
NK cells are present mostly in blood and spleen but under certain pathological and physiological conditions rapidly accumulate at extrahematic sites. The present study investigates the responsiveness of NK cells to C-C chemokines and the mechanisms of emigration from the bloodstream. MCP-1 induced migration across polycarbonate filters of IL-2-activated NK cells, whereas it was a weak attractant for unstimulated cells. The related chemokines MCP-2 and MCP-3 were also active. IL-2-activated NK cells showed specific binding sites for labeled MCP-1, and cell migration was inhibited by both cholera and Bordetella pertussis toxins. In agreement with functional assays the expression of mRNA specific for MCP-1 receptors was detectable only in IL-2-activated NK cells. The ability of NK cells to respond to MCP-1 and related chemokines may be one important determinant of NK cell emigration and recruitment in tissues.

Abstract
The adducin heterodimer is a protein affecting the assembly of the actin-based cytoskeleton. Point mutations in rat adducin alpha (F316Y) and beta (Q529R) subunits are involved in a form of rat primary hypertension (MHS) associated with faster kidney tubular ion transport. A role for adducin in human primary hypertension has also been suggested. By studying the interaction of actin with purified normal and mutated adducin in a cell-free system and the actin assembly in rat kidney epithelial cells (NRK-52E) transfected with mutated rat adducin cDNA, we show that the adducin isoforms differentially modulate: (a) actin assembly both in a cell-free system and within transfected cells; (b) topography of alpha V integrin together with focal contact proteins; and (c) Na-K pump activity at V(max) (faster with the mutated isoforms, 1281 +/- 90 vs 841 +/- 30 nmol K/h.mg pt., P < 0.0001). This co-modulation suggests a role for adducin in the constitutive capacity of the epithelia both to transport ions and to expose adhesion molecules. These findings may also lead to the understanding of the relation between adducin polymorphism and blood pressure and to the development of new approaches to the study of hypertension-associated organ damage.

Abstract
We studied the activity of plasma membrane (Ca+Mg)ATPase from erythrocytes of Milan hypertensive rat strain (MHS) and Milan low calpastatin rat strain (MLCS), that show an activity level of the specific calpain inhibitor, calpastatin, about five fold reduced in comparison with the Milan normotensive rat strain (MNS), while the protease activity level is similar. This imbalance of calpain:calpastatin ratio leads to a decrease of the erythrocyte plasma membrane (Ca+Mg)ATPase activity and to the appearance of 124 kDa fragments, which are the typical products of proteolytic calpain action on the 136 kDa (Ca+Mg)ATPase native form.

Abstract
OBJECTIVES Our objective in this study was to analyze the correspondence of galactose concentration-on-time-decay curve to theoretical assumptions and the confidence limits of the determination of galactose elimination capacity. METHODS We analyzed a retrospective series of 868 galactose elimination tests, performed on subjects with and without liver disease. Zero-order kinetics of galactose elimination was tested by comparison of the residual variance of linear regression with that obtained after quadratic transformation. The uncertainty in determination of galactose elimination capacity was calculated on the regression line by computing the 95% confidence limits of the estimate. RESULTS The time-course of galactose concentration suggested an initial uneven distribution, and the first (20-min) data point deviated significantly from the regression. The galactose decay curve in plasma rejected linearity in 13% of tests; after exclusion of the first data-point, linearity was rejected in only 3% of cases. The 95% confidence interval of galactose elimination capacity was on average +/- 16%, but in individual tests it was as large as +/- 60-80%. The uncertainty of the test was not affected by linearity. It was larger, with poor fitting of the experimental data on the regression of galactose concentration on time, low number of data points, and low galactose elimination. It was maintained within +/- 20% only when residual variance was > or = 2% of total variance (nearly 50% of tests). CONCLUSION The methodology for the determination of galactose elimination capacity leads to considerable uncertainty as to the final result, which must be considered whenever the test is used for clinical purposes in the decision-making process. It tends to be larger in patients with advanced disease and can be accurately calculated so as to contribute to a proper evaluation of the test result.

Abstract
Zinc deficiency is common in cirrhosis and has been involved in the altered nitrogen metabolism. In this study, we measured the effects of zinc supplementation on the dynamics of amino acid-derived urea synthesis in cirrhosis with mild or latent encephalopathy. The hepatic conversion of amino acids into urea was studied in eight patients with advanced cirrhosis under controlled conditions of substrate availability (continuous alanine infusion), before and after 3-month oral zinc sulfate supplementation (600 mg/d). Eight more patients, matched for hepatocellular failure and encephalopathy, served as controls. Plasma zinc levels were reduced in all patients and returned to normal after oral zinc. The alanine-stimulated urea nitrogen synthesis rate in relation to alpha-amino-N concentration--the functional hepatic nitrogen clearance--increased by 25% after zinc supplementation, i.e., more urea was produced at any alpha-amino-N concentration. Basal and alanine-induced glucagon decreased by 50%, and the ammonia response to alanine decreased by 30%. Psychometric tests improved, as did routine and dynamic liver function tests and the Child-Pugh score. Also, the plasma concentration of lipid peroxides was reduced by zinc. No significant changes were observed in the control group. Our data indicate that long-term oral zinc speeds up the kinetics of urea formation from amino acids and ammonia. Changes in the hormonal drive and/or the antioxidant activity of zinc might be involved in the general improvement in liver function, whereas the beneficial effects on encephalopathy might stem from decreased ammonia.
